Prior to puberty, the triradiate cartilage separates these … WebEach coxal bone is formed by the fusion of three bones ilium, ischium and pubis. At the point of fusion of the above bones is a cup shaped cavity called as acetabulum to which the thigh bone articulates. The two halves of the pelvic girdle meet ventrally to form the pubic symphysis containing fibrous cartilage.

Why is hip bone called innominate bone? reading help 5th gradeWebThe coxal bone (hip bone, pelvic bone) is a large, flattened, irregularly shaped bone, constricted in the center and expanded above and below. It meets its fellow on the opposite side in the middle line in front, and together they form the sides and anterior wall of the pelvic cavity.
